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Marble Arch, England and Hounslow East Underground Station,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from Hyde Park Corner station to Hounslow East station every 5 minutes. Tickets cost £8–35 and the journey takes 32 min. Alternatively, Metroline Travel operates a bus from Hyde Park Corner to Hounslow Bus Station hourly.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 46 min.
